function resume_upload_insert($file_path) { $excel = excel_upload($file_path); $data = $excel["data"]; $rs = array(); foreach ($data as $key => $value) { if (!get_telephone($value["telephone"])) { $value["status"] = 0; $value["upload_uid"] = $_SESSION["uid"]; $value["upload_time"] = time(); $value["file"] = $file_path; $obj = \ORM::for_table(table('resume_temp'))->create($value); $rs[] = $obj->save(); } } return $rs; }
$setsqlarr['path'] = _asUpFiles($uplogo_dir, "logo", 1024 * 5, 'xls', true); if ($setsqlarr['path']) { $setsqlarr['path'] = date("Y/m/d/") . $setsqlarr['path']; $setsqlarr['name'] =& $_FILES["logo"]["name"]; $setsqlarr['uid'] = $_SESSION['uid']; $setsqlarr['addtime'] = time(); if ($db->inserttable(table('resume_upload'), $setsqlarr, 1)) { $link[0]['text'] = "上传了简历"; $link[0]['href'] = '?act=upload_list'; write_memberslog($_SESSION['uid'], 1, 8003, $_SESSION['username'], "上传了简历"); $path = QISHI_ROOT_PATH . "data/xls/" . $setsqlarr['path']; $excel = excel_upload($path); $data = $excel["data"]; foreach ($data as $key => $value) { $data[$key]["color"] = "#ffffff"; if (get_telephone($value["telephone"])) { $data[$key]["color"] = "#E8AFC5"; } } $smarty->assign("colsinfo", $excel["cols"]); $smarty->assign("uploads", $data); $smarty->assign("file", $path); $smarty->display('member_company/company_upload.htm'); //showmsg('上传成功!',2,$link); } else { showmsg('保存失败!', 1); } } else { showmsg('保存失败!', 1); } } elseif ($act == 'upload_finish') {